TLE4278G Frequently Asked Questions (FAQs)

  • A good PCB layout for the TLE4278G involves keeping the input and output tracks as short as possible, using a solid ground plane, and placing the decoupling capacitors close to the device. Additionally, it's recommended to use a 4-layer PCB with a dedicated power plane and a dedicated ground plane.
  • The input capacitor should be chosen based on the input voltage, output voltage, and the desired output ripple. A general rule of thumb is to use a capacitor with a value between 1uF to 10uF, with a voltage rating of at least 1.5 times the input voltage. X5R or X7R ceramic capacitors are recommended due to their low ESR and high reliability.
  • The TLE4278G is specified to operate from -40°C to 150°C, but the maximum ambient temperature range depends on the specific application and the power dissipation of the device. In general, it's recommended to keep the ambient temperature below 125°C to ensure reliable operation.

  • The output capacitor should be chosen based on the output voltage, output current, and the desired output ripple. A general rule of thumb is to use a capacitor with a value between 1uF to 10uF, with a voltage rating of at least 1.5 times the output voltage. Ceramic capacitors with low ESR and high reliability, such as X5R or X7R, are recommended.
